Touch screens are fairly rugged because you're expected to be tough with
them. If you're worried about getting the insides wet and shorting it,
remove the bezel, get a large, coarse aluminum heatsink from a surplus
industrial supply, and stick it to anything likely to get hot. Cut out
the back panel for the heatsink to stick through, and seal the whole
thing up with plumbers putty, or silicone, or caulk, or even hot glue.
Fanless, waterproof, and unless you're using something corrosive that
would etch the screen, safe for use in the kitchen.
